Hoarders suffer more losses as CBN injects fresh $180 million into FOREX market

The Naira appreciated at the parallel market yesterday, gaining N5 at N445 to a dollar from N450 it exchanged last Friday.

AMCON sells Keystone Bank

Keystone Bank Limited, the last amongst the batch of banks acquired by Central Bank of Nigeria, under the leadership of Sanusi Lamido Sanusi, in 2009 has finally been sold off, after nearly eight years of legal tussles with the original owners under the brand name, Bank PHB.
